Features

Drag, Drop & Connect - Quickly and intuitively create models using System Modeler's drag-and-drop approach. Pick up components like transistors or springs and drop them onto the canvas


Full Simulation Control - Get complete control over simulations with an interactive notebook environment powered by the Wolfram Language. Programmatically specify initial conditions, parameter values and input signal functions.


Unlimited Analysis - Perform your own symbolic and numerical computations by accessing the full model equations and simulation results of your models. Bring the full power of the Wolfram Language to your model analysis.


Deploy Models to Millions - System model analysis functionality is built into all desktop Wolfram Language products. Take any model created in SystemModeler and directly share it with millions of Wolfram Language users.



Connect Simulations to Hardware & Software - Put your models in the loop by directly connecting your own hardware devices and software sources, or export models as components to a wide range of supported tools.
